谷歌浏览器

当前位置: 首页  >  如何在Chrome浏览器中优化HTML5视频播放效果
如何在Chrome浏览器中优化HTML5视频播放效果
来源:谷歌浏览器官网
2025-05-13 09:21:45

如何在Chrome浏览器中优化HTML5视频播放效果1

在 Chrome 浏览器中优化 HTML5 视频播放效果,可从多个方面入手,以下是一些关键步骤:
选择合适的视频编码格式
- H.264 编码:这是目前最常用的视频编码格式之一,具有良好的兼容性和压缩比。它能在保证一定视频质量的同时,将文件大小控制在合理范围内,从而减少视频加载时间,提升播放的流畅度。例如,对于大多数常见的视频内容,如电影、电视剧、在线课程等,使用 H.264 编码可以在各种设备和网络环境下获得较为稳定的播放效果。
- HEVC(H.265)编码:相比 H.264,HEVC 能够在相同画质下将文件大小进一步减小约 50%。这意味着使用 HEVC 编码的视频在网络传输过程中所需的带宽更低,加载速度更快。不过,需要注意的是,并非所有的设备和浏览器都对 HEVC 编码提供完美支持,但在现代的 Chrome 浏览器中,对 HEVC 的兼容性已经有了很大的提升,因此在条件允许的情况下,优先选择 HEVC 编码可以有效优化视频播放效果。
调整视频分辨率
- 根据设备自动适配:利用 HTML5 的 video 标签中的 `"auto"` 属性,可以让视频根据用户设备的屏幕分辨率自动调整播放分辨率。这样,在不同尺寸的设备上,如桌面电脑、平板电脑和手机,视频都能以最适合当前设备的分辨率进行播放,避免了因分辨率过高导致的画面模糊或分辨率过低影响观看体验的问题。例如,在电脑上观看时,视频会自动切换到较高的分辨率以展现更清晰的细节;而在手机端,则会降低分辨率以适应较小的屏幕和有限的网络带宽。
- 手动指定分辨率:如果对视频的分辨率有特定的要求,也可以在 video 标签中手动设置 `"width"` 和 `"height"` 属性来指定视频的播放尺寸。但这种方法需要谨慎使用,因为固定的分辨率可能无法在所有设备上都呈现出最佳效果。一般来说,只有在对视频的布局和显示效果有精确控制需求时,才会考虑手动指定分辨率。
启用硬件加速
- 检查浏览器设置:在 Chrome 浏览器中,默认情况下硬件加速功能是开启的。可以通过在浏览器地址栏输入 `chrome://settings/` 并回车,进入设置页面,然后在“高级”选项中找到“系统”部分,确认“使用硬件加速模式(如果可用)”选项是否已勾选。开启硬件加速后,浏览器可以利用计算机的图形处理单元(GPU)来加速视频的解码和渲染过程,显著提高视频播放的帧率和流畅度,尤其是在播放高清或 4K 视频时,效果更为明显。
- 更新显卡驱动:为了确保硬件加速功能的正常运行,还需要保持显卡驱动程序的更新。过时的显卡驱动可能导致硬件加速功能无法正常工作或出现兼容性问题。可以访问显卡制造商的官方网站,下载并安装最新的适用于您显卡型号和操作系统版本的驱动程序,从而使硬件加速能够充分发挥其优势,为 HTML5 视频播放提供更强大的性能支持。
优化视频缓存策略
- 合理设置缓存头:通过服务器配置文件(如 Nginx 或 Apache 的配置文件),为视频文件设置适当的缓存控制头信息,如 `Cache-Control` 和 `Expires`。这些头信息可以指示浏览器在多长时间内缓存视频文件,以及何时需要重新验证文件的有效性。例如,可以将缓存时间设置为较长的一段时间,这样当用户再次访问相同的视频时,浏览器可以直接从本地缓存中读取,而无需重新从服务器下载,大大减少了视频的加载时间,提高了播放的响应速度。
- 采用 CDN 加速:内容分发网络(CDN)可以将视频文件分发到全球各地的服务器节点上,使用户能够从距离最近的节点获取视频数据,从而缩短数据传输的距离和时间。同时,CDN 还具备智能缓存和流量优化功能,能够进一步提高视频的加载速度和播放稳定性。许多云服务提供商都提供了 CDN 服务,您可以根据自己的需求选择合适的 CDN 供应商,并将视频文件上传到 CDN 上进行分发和管理。

监控和分析视频播放性能
- 使用浏览器开发工具:Chrome 浏览器自带的开发者工具提供了丰富的性能分析功能。在播放视频时,可以按下 `F12` 键打开开发者工具,然后在“性能”面板中查看视频播放的相关性能指标,如帧率、CPU 使用率、内存占用等。通过分析这些指标,可以了解视频播放过程中是否存在性能瓶颈,例如帧率过低可能是由于视频编码格式不兼容或硬件性能不足导致的;CPU 使用率过高可能是因为浏览器同时处理多个复杂的任务或存在脚本效率问题。根据这些分析结果,可以针对性地进行优化和调整。
- 集成第三方分析工具:除了浏览器自带的工具外,还可以使用一些专业的视频分析工具来更全面地了解用户的观看行为和视频播放质量。这些工具可以提供详细的统计数据,如视频的播放量、播放时长、跳出率、卡顿次数等,帮助您发现潜在的问题和改进方向。例如,通过分析不同地区的用户观看数据,可以了解到某些地区是否存在网络带宽限制导致的播放问题,从而针对性地进行优化,如调整视频分辨率或采用更适合该地区网络环境的编码格式。

通过以上这些方法的综合运用,可以有效地优化 Chrome 浏览器中 HTML5 视频的播放效果,为用户提供更加流畅、清晰和高效的视频观看体验,同时也有助于提高网站的用户体验和搜索引擎排名。
继续阅读